description Golden Son Overview
Golden Son is a 2015 science fiction novel by Pierce Brown and the second book in the Red Rising series. The narrative continues the story of Darrow, a member of the lowest caste known as Reds, who has surgically altered himself to infiltrate the ruling Gold caste. Set in a futuristic, color-coded society spanning the Solar System, the plot follows Darrow as he navigates political intrigue and factions on Mars and Earth. The novel expands the world-building beyond the first book's academy setting to feature interplanetary conflict.

Do I need to read Red Rising before Golden Son?
Yes, "Golden Son" is the second book in Pierce Brown's Red Rising series and directly continues the story of Darrow. Skipping the first book would leave you completely lost regarding the complex caste system and Darrow's infiltration mission.
What is Darrow's mission in Golden Son?
In "Golden Son," Darrow is deep undercover, having surgically altered himself to pose as a member of the Gold ruling caste. His goal is to tear down the society from within by securing a powerful patron and initiating a rebellion among the lowColors.
Who are the main characters Darrow interacts with in Golden Son?
Darrow navigates the treacherous politics of the Golds alongside characters like his former house rival Cassius au Bellona and his powerful patron, Augustus. He also interacts heavily with Mustang, whose true identity and alliances heavily impact his emotional state.
